1. The Breakdown: Common CNC Issues in Chakan
Industrial units in Chakan often deal with specific environmental and operational challenges that lead to machine failure:
Coolant & Contamination: Metal chips and high-pressure coolant often penetrate seals, causing short circuits or slide-way damage.
Electronic Failures: Voltage fluctuations in high-load industrial zones can fry drive cards, power supplies, or monitors.
Spindle & Bearing Wear: Continuous high-speed milling leads to spindle run-out or bearing noise, requiring precision reconditioning.
Mechanical Misalignment: The heavy vibration of surrounding forging and pressing units in Chakan can occasionally shift machine geometry, requiring laser calibration.

2. Core Service Offerings
Local service providers in the Chakan-Kuruli-Moshi belt offer a tiered approach to repair:
| Service Type | Scope of Work | Criticality |
| Breakdown Repair | Emergency fixing of sensors, drives, or motors to resume production. | High (Immediate) |
| Preventive Maintenance | Scheduled lubrication, filter changes, and battery replacements. | Medium (Routine) |
| Retrofitting | Upgrading old controllers (e.g., moving from an old Fanuc to a modern system). | Long-term ROI |
| Reconditioning | Full teardown, scrap-lining of beds, and replacement of ball screws. | Life-extending |
3. The Local Ecosystem: Quick Response Times
What makes Chakan unique is the proximity of specialized service shops in areas like Kharabwadi, Nighoje, and Mahalunge.
- Rapid Spare Part Sourcing: Most repair shops maintain a “bank” of refurbished Fanuc and Siemens drives, allowing for “swap-and-run” services that minimize downtime to hours rather than days.
- On-Site vs. Workshop Repair: While minor electrical issues are fixed on the shop floor, major mechanical overhauls (like ball screw grinding or bed scraping) are typically moved to specialized workshops in Bhosari or Chakan Phase II.
4. The Rise of Predictive Maintenance
Modern factories in Chakan are moving away from “fixing when broken.” There is a growing trend toward Predictive Maintenance, where technicians use thermal imaging and vibration analysis to predict a bearing failure weeks before it happens. This proactive approach is becoming the standard for Tier-1 automotive suppliers in the region.
